Fathom Holdings Secures $1M Additional Bridge Loan, Faces 18% Default Rate on Convertible Notes for Missed Q1 Filing

Summary

Fathom Holdings amended its bridge note to secure an additional $1 million, bringing the total to over $3 million, while also obtaining a limited waiver on its senior secured convertible notes after failing to file its Q1 2026 report, incurring an 18% default interest rate.


Key Events

  • Increased Bridge Financing

    The company secured an additional $1.0 million, increasing its subordinated secured bridge note from Bed Bath & Beyond, Inc. to an aggregate of $3.036 million, due April 1, 2027, with a 9% interest rate. Proceeds are for regulatory requirements in its mortgage business.

  • Default on Senior Convertible Notes

    Fathom Holdings failed to timely file its Q1 2026 Quarterly Report, triggering an Event of Default on its Senior Secured Convertible Promissory Notes, a compliance breach previously noted by Nasdaq.

  • Punitive Waiver Terms

    Holders granted a limited waiver until October 1, 2026, but increased the minimum interest rate floor on the notes from 8% to 10% and imposed an 18% default interest rate until the Q1 10-Q is filed.

  • Strict Deadlines and Conditions

    The waiver automatically terminates if the Q1 10-Q is not filed by October 1, 2026, or if a publicly announced Change of Control transaction fails, allowing holders to accelerate repayment.


Analysis

This filing reveals Fathom Holdings' severe financial and compliance challenges. While the additional $1 million bridge loan provides some immediate liquidity, the company is paying a high price for it and for the waiver on its senior secured convertible notes. The failure to file the Q1 2026 report, which led to the default, is a critical compliance breach, already flagged by Nasdaq. The punitive 18% default interest rate and the strict conditions for the waiver underscore the company's precarious position and the urgent need to resolve its reporting deficiencies to avoid debt acceleration. This situation indicates significant operational and financial distress.
